Re: Perl for Newt?



--- In newtonprogramming@yahoogroups.com, "Denis A. Yurashkou" <dayfuaim@m...>
wrote:
> As Perl programmer I want to program my favorite machine (Newt ;) ) with
> my favorite language (Perl).

If you're familiar with OO programming in Perl you'll quickly get the feel of
NewtonScript.
So much of Perl revolves around linear text files and conventional computer
operating
systems porting it to the Newton wouldn't do a lot of good IMHO, if it were even
possible.
What would be nice to have is a regular expression engine for Newtonscript like
the one in
Perl. Maybe you could work on that :-)

Download the development archive at UNNA (if you haven't done so already) and
give it a
whirl.
